tools build: Fix the zstd test in the test-all.c common case feature test
We were renanimg 'main' to 'main_zstd' but then using 'main_libzstd();'
in the main() for test-all.c, causing this:
$ cat /tmp/build/perf/feature/test-all.make.output
test-all.c: In function ‘main’:
test-all.c:236:2: error: implicit declaration of function ‘main_test_libzstd’; did you mean ‘main_test_zstd’? [-Werror=implicit-function-declaration]
main_test_libzstd();
^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
main_test_zstd
cc1: all warnings being treated as errors
$
I.e. what was supposed to be the fast path feature test was _always_
failing, duh, fix it.

diff --git a/tools/build/feature/test-all.c b/tools/build/feature/test-all.c
index 3b3d5d72124a..88145e8cde1a 100644
--- a/tools/build/feature/test-all.c
+++ b/tools/build/feature/test-all.c
@@ -186,7 +186,7 @@
# include "test-disassembler-four-args.c"
#undef main
-#define main main_test_zstd
+#define main main_test_libzstd
# include "test-libzstd.c"
#undef main
